Trump admin limits students visa tenure to fixed period of 4 yrs, limits academic flexibility

Donald Trump (File photo)The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) has finalised a major regulatory change that will add to the cost of higher studies in the US through periodic visa extensions and also lead to uncertainty.Under the new rule, most international students (F-1 visa holders) will be admitted to the US for a fixed period of up to four years, the grace period available has been halved to 30 days. F-1 students enrolled in English language training programmes will have a limited aggregate 24-month period of stay.Currently, international students can stay in the US, as long as they are studying.
